PHYS 340 - Applied Engineering PhysicsCredits: (4) Instructional Method: Lecture/Lab Prerequisites: PHYS 111 /PHYS 112 or PHYS 221 /PHYS 222 ; MATH 168 /MATH 169 or MATH 171 This course introduces the principles of energy, heat transfer, and real-system behavior with applications to power, refrigeration, and renewable energy technologies. A project-based lab emphasizes experimental design, data analysis, and practical problem-solving relevant to applied physics and mechanical engineering. Three hours lecture and two hours of lab per week.
